How Exercise Builds Mental Resilience
💡 Stress Relief on Demand
Exercise activates endorphins, your body’s natural “feel-good” chemicals. As a result, you can manage stress more effectively and return to balance faster.
🔥 Learning to Push Through
Every time you complete a workout you didn’t think you could, you teach your brain persistence. Consequently, the same grit transfers into everyday challenges, making exercise for mental resilience a powerful tool.
🌿 Mind-Body Connection
Practices like yoga, Pilates, or mindful strength training encourage you to slow down, breathe, and focus on the present moment—building resilience from the inside out.
The Science Behind Exercise and Mental Strength
Research continues to confirm that exercise improves mental health. According to the American Psychological Association, physical activity reduces fatigue, sharpens alertness, and enhances cognitive function. These benefits directly support resilience by making it easier to cope with stress and bounce back after setbacks.
Therefore, when you commit to consistent training—whether through online gym programs, brisk walks, or guided classes—you’re strengthening both body and mind. This consistency is the foundation of exercise for mental resilience.
Practical Ways to Train Resilience Through Fitness
Here are some strategies to get started:
🏋️ Set Mini Challenges
Pick a workout you find slightly intimidating and give it a try. It could be adding one more push-up, increasing your weights, or joining an online fitness class you’ve never done before.
🚶 Mix Up Your Movement
Routine can breed boredom. Instead, rotate between cardio, strength, flexibility, and recovery days. This approach keeps your body guessing and your mind engaged, which is essential for resilience training.
📅 Schedule Consistency
Block time for workouts the way you schedule meetings. By treating fitness like a priority, you train your brain to stay committed even when life feels chaotic. This is where exercise for mental resilience truly shines.

Nutrition’s Role in Mental Resilience
While workouts matter, fueling your body also impacts mental toughness. Nutritious meals stabilize blood sugar, prevent energy crashes, and support sharper focus. For example, combining lean protein with complex carbs before an online gym program session helps you perform better and recover faster.
Additionally, hydration plays a role in mental clarity. Even slight dehydration can increase stress and reduce focus, so pairing exercise for mental resilience with proper nutrition and water intake creates a complete foundation.
Recovery and Rest Build Resilience Too
Resilience isn’t only built in the moments of effort—it also forms during recovery. Quality sleep restores your nervous system and improves your ability to cope with stress. Similarly, practices like restorative yoga, foam rolling, and meditation give your brain and body a chance to reset.
Therefore, balancing intensity with intentional rest ensures your journey with exercise for mental resilience is sustainable, enjoyable, and effective long-term.
